2018 Silverado, 18,000 miles, checked dipstick has small metal flakes. Engine runs fine nothing different. It’s metal shavings I’m concerned. What’s the next step I should take, dealer or take oil samples to get analyzed? Has anyone had this issue? Will gm factory warranty cover this ?

If you take it the dealer I would want to be witnessing the drain, collection, check drain plug etc & taking photos so they can't just call you back & say all was fine.

I would take a sample and send it in.  That will tell you what you need to know plus you have the info to take to the dealer.  I would think it is ok with so few miles but taking a sample is the best route to start off with.

 

You have Blackstone, Oil Analyzers, and Dysonanalysis to choose from. 
 

I use Dyson because he gives great feedback in a PDF and a .wav file explaining each and every line on the PDF report he sends you.  Plus you can call him with questions.
